The current conditions index of the Economy Watchers' Survey rose to 49.1 in October from 47.1 in September.
However, any score below 50 indicates pessimism.
Household-related activities rose by 2.1 points to 49.1, and the corporate activity-related measures climbed by 2.7 points to 50.7 amid a strong expansion in the non-manufacturing sector.
The outlook index that signals future activity improves to a 27-month high of 53.1 from 48.5 in the previous month, as both household and corporate activity-related conditions remained optimistic.
